三维建模软件中的模型组织和管理技巧
发布时间: 2024-02-04 23:39:45 阅读量: 60 订阅数: 24
三维建模模型
5星 · 资源好评率100%
# 1. 三维建模软件简介
## 1.1 背景介绍
三维建模软件是计算机辅助设计(CAD)领域中广泛应用的工具,用于创建、修改和查看三维模型。它们在建筑、工程、制造、动画和游戏等领域发挥着重要的作用。通过三维建模软件,用户可以通过图形界面进行模型的创建和编辑,实时查看模型的外观和结构,并进行渲染、动画和互动等操作。
随着计算机性能的提升和图形技术的进步,三维建模软件在功能和性能上得到了显著的提升。现代的三维建模软件不仅具备了强大的建模工具,还支持物理模拟、碰撞检测、光照效果等高级功能。用户可以利用这些工具轻松创建出各种复杂的三维模型,并应用于实际项目中。
## 1.2 常见的三维建模软件
目前市面上有许多优秀的三维建模软件,以下是其中几种常见的软件:
- Autodesk AutoCAD:AutoCAD 是一款功能强大的三维建模软件,广泛应用于建筑、土木工程、机械设计等领域。它提供了丰富的建模工具和绘图功能,并支持多种数据格式的导入和导出。
- Blender:Blender 是一款开源的三维建模软件,提供了全面的建模、动画、渲染和视频剪辑功能。它的用户界面友好,支持多种文件格式的导入和导出,并有一个活跃的社区提供插件和扩展。
- SketchUp:SketchUp 是一款易学易用的三维建模软件,适合非专业人士使用。它提供了简洁的界面和直观的工具,支持实时预览和共享模型。用户可以通过扩展插件来增加更多的功能和效果。
除了上述软件,还有许多其他的三维建模软件,如3ds Max、Rhino、SolidWorks等。用户可以根据自己的需求和技术水平选择适合的软件进行建模工作。
# 2. 模型组织和命名规范
在三维建模过程中,良好的模型组织和命名规范是非常重要的,它可以提高团队之间的协作效率,减少错误和重复工作。下面将介绍模型组织的重要性、命名规范的作用以及模型分类和目录结构的设计。
### 2.1 模型组织的重要性
对于复杂的三维建模项目,正确的模型组织可以让模型更易于理解和维护。通过将模型拆分成各个独立的部分,可以提高工作效率,每个团队成员可以专注于自己的任务。同时,模型组织还可以提供更好的可重用性,使得相似的模型可以在不同的项目中共享和复用。
### 2.2 命名规范的作用
统一的命名规范可以让模型文件更易于识别和查找。良好的命名规范应该清晰、简洁且具有描述性,可以包括模型类型、用途、版本等信息。例如,一个建筑模型可以以"Building_A_01"的形式命名,其中"Building"表示模型类型,"A"表示该模型的用途,"01"表示版本号。
### 2.3 模型分类和目录结构的设计
在组织模型文件时,一种常见的方法是基于模型的功能和属性进行分类。例如,对于一个汽车建模项目,可以将不同类型的部件(如车身、底盘、车轮等)归类到相应的文件夹中。这样做可以更好地管理和维护模型文件,并且方便进行版本控制和协作管理。
另外,良好的目录结构设计也是模型组织的关键。一个清晰简洁的目录结构能够减少查找和定位模型文件的时间。目录结构应该合理划分,让模型文件按照一定规律进行组织。例如,可以按照项目、阶段、类型等维度进行划分,使模型文件更易于管理和查找。
总结:模型组织和命名规范对于三维建模软件的使用非常重要。良好的组织和规范可以提高工作效率,减少错误和重复工作。通过合理分类和设计目录结构,以及遵循统一的命名规范,团队成员可以更好地协同工作,提高项目的成功率。
# 3. 模型版本控制与协作管理
在三维建模软件中,模型的版本控制和多人协作管理是非常重要的。通过良好的版本控制和协作管理,可以有效地提高团队的工作效率,减少错误,并确保模型的完整性和稳定性。
#### 3.1 版本控制的概念
版本控制是一种记录文件内容变化,以便将来查阅特定版本的系统。对于三维建模软件而言,版本控制可以帮助团队成员追踪模型的变化,回溯到之前的版本,并且合并不同成员的修改。常见的版本控制系统包括Git、SVN等。
#### 3.2 如何在三维建模软件中实现版本控制
在实际应用中,可以将三维模型文件纳入到版本控制系统中进行管理。团队成员可以使用版本控制软件从版本库中签出模型文件进行编辑,然后提交他们的修改,并及时更新本地模型库。通过版本控制系统,可以追踪每个模型文件的修改历史,并随时回溯到历史版本。
#### 3.3 多人协作管理的方法与工具介绍
在多人协作管理方面,团队可以选择使用诸如GitLab、Bitbucket等平台来搭建自己的模型协作管理系统。这些平台提供了项目管理、问题追踪、版本控制、权限管理等功能,方便团队成员协作开发与管理三
0
0